In today's rapidly evolving digital landscape, businesses are constantly seeking innovative tools and frameworks to streamline their workflows and enhance productivity. One such solution gaining significant traction is f7, a powerful framework designed to build mobile and web applications with a native look and feel. This approach offers a compelling alternative to traditional development methods, fostering faster development cycles and improved user experiences. Its versatility extends across a range of industries, making it a valuable asset for organizations of all sizes.

The core strength of this framework lies in its ability to bridge the gap between web technologies and native mobile experiences. By leveraging familiar web technologies like HTML, CSS, and JavaScript, developers can create applications that run seamlessly across multiple platforms – iOS, Android, and the web – from a single codebase. This significantly reduces development costs and time to market, while still delivering a high-performance, user-friendly application. The resulting applications are known for their responsiveness and smooth interface, providing users with a truly engaging experience.

Building User Interfaces with Component-Based Architecture

One of the key advantages of utilizing this framework is its component-based architecture. This principle allows developers to break down complex user interfaces into smaller, reusable components. Each component encapsulates its own functionality and styling, making the codebase more modular, maintainable, and easier to debug. This approach also promotes code reuse, saving significant development time and effort. The inherent structure provides a clear and organized approach to building complex interfaces. Furthermore, the framework’s extensive library of pre-built components provides developers with a solid foundation to start from, accelerating the development process even further. This dramatically reduces the amount of boilerplate code required and encourages consistency across the application.

Implementing Smooth Transitions Between Pages

Smooth transitions between pages are a fundamental aspect of a good user experience. This framework makes it incredibly easy to implement these transitions. With just a few lines of code, you can create a seamless flow between different sections of your application. The framework supports a variety of transition styles, including slide, fade, and cube. Developers can also customize the duration and easing functions of transitions to create the perfect effect. Utilizing these transitions can make an application feel much more fluid and responsive, contributing to a more satisfying user experience. It’s important to ensure that transitions are optimized for performance, especially on lower-powered devices.

Advanced Features: Web Components and Progressive Web Apps

Beyond its core capabilities, this development framework actively leverages evolving web technologies. It supports the development of Web Components, allowing developers to create reusable UI elements that can be used across different projects and frameworks. This promotes code sharing and improves overall development efficiency. The framework also facilitates the creation of Progressive Web Apps (PWAs), which offer a native app-like experience within a web browser. PWAs can be installed on users’ devices, providing offline access, push notifications, and other features typically associated with native applications. This is a significant advantage for businesses looking to reach a wider audience without the costs and complexities of developing separate native apps.
